A reflecting surface is represented by the equation
`y = (2L)/(pi) sin ((pi x)/(L))`, where `0 le x le L`. A ray of light travelling horizontally becomes vertical after reflection with the surface. The co-ordinates of the point where this ray is incident is.

A

`((L)/(4),sqrt(2L)/(pi))`

B

`((L)/(3),sqrt(3L)/(pi))`

C

`((3L)/(4),sqrt(2L)/(pi))`

D

`((2L)/(3),sqrt(3L)/(pi))`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B
